Every type of experience is in there — and with DS range backwards compatibility (I love being able to scour second - hand shops for old classics) and the
retro treats served up by the Virtual Console, covering NES,
Game Boy,
Game Gear and Super Nintendo, nothing else
on the
market beats the 3DS both for contemporary options and time - capsule qualities.

EDISON, NJ --(Marketwired)-- 07/09/14 — Majesco Entertainment Company (NASDAQ: COOL), an innovative provider of video
games for the mass
market, and Devolver Digital, kings of fun, today announced a retail distribution partnership to release the
retro - inspired reboot Shadow Warrior
on the PlayStation ® 4 computer entertainment system and the Xbox One
games and entertainment system from Microsoft this Fall.
